Common Vehicle Problems We See in Hillsborough

Hillsborough's combination of clay backroads, heavy tree cover, and four hard seasons creates a lineup of vehicle problems that go well beyond surface-level dirt. Whether you're putting miles on a commuter sedan via I-40 or hauling gear in a pickup after a day at Eno River, your vehicle is absorbing damage from multiple directions at once.

🌿 Pollen Coating

Where it shows up: hood, roof, trunk lid, side mirrors, textured trim, and window seals. Hillsborough's oak, pine, and sweet gum trees release pollen across an extended season that coats every horizontal surface in a stubborn film. On darker vehicles especially, even a light accumulation left untreated begins to etch into clear coat when heat and humidity set in.

🟤 Mud in Carpets

Where it shows up: floor mats, carpet fibers, seat tracks, and cargo area liners. The red clay mud on unpaved roads off NC-86 and rural Hillsborough shortcuts transfers directly into footwells the moment drivers step out and back in. Once clay dries into carpet fibers, it bonds at a level that vacuuming alone won't reach — it needs proper extraction to come out fully.

🌲 Tree Sap

Where it shows up: roof panels, hood, windshield, and side glass. Parking beneath the pine and sweet gum canopy along Churton Street or near Eno River State Park regularly deposits sap droplets that harden quickly in Hillsborough's summer heat. Sap that sits through even a few warm days bonds to clear coat and requires careful chemical treatment to remove without scratching the finish.

🪲 Bug Splatter

Where it shows up: front bumper, grille, hood leading edge, and windshield. Highway driving on I-85 and I-40 through Hillsborough's wooded corridor means front-end bug accumulation is a constant issue, especially during warm months. The acidic proteins in bug splatter begin etching clear coat within days if they aren't removed, leaving permanent pitting on bumpers and hoods.

💧 Hard Water Spots

Where it shows up: glass, door panels, hood, and roof. Mineral-heavy water from sprinkler systems and post-rain runoff in Hillsborough's suburban neighborhoods leaves white calcium deposits behind as it evaporates on paint and glass. These spots become increasingly difficult to remove the longer they're left on the surface, often requiring a clay bar or light polish to fully eliminate.

⚙️ Brake Dust

Where it shows up: wheel faces, spokes, and inner barrel surfaces. Stop-and-go driving on Churton Street and the US-70 corridor through Hillsborough generates consistent brake dust that bonds to wheel surfaces through heat cycling. Left uncleaned, that dark metalite residue fuses to the wheel finish and becomes significantly harder to remove than fresh buildup.

Hillsborough Seasonal Car Detailing Guide

Hillsborough sits under a full tree canopy with four real seasons, and every one of them finds a different way to make your vehicle dirty. Understanding what each season does helps drivers know when to book and what to ask for.

Winter

Hillsborough winters are mild most of the year, but ice storms roll through and bring road grit, sand, and salt residue that settle into wheel wells, undercarriage edges, and lower body panels. That salt doesn't rinse off in the next rain — it sits and works against metal and finish if it isn't properly removed. A post-storm detail pulls that corrosive residue out before it has time to do lasting damage.

Spring

Spring in Hillsborough means pine pollen season, and it is not subtle — every vehicle parked outdoors gets buried under a thick yellow-green layer that coats horizontal surfaces completely within hours of washing. The pollen is fine enough to work into door seams, window tracks, and HVAC intakes if it isn't cleared out properly. A thorough spring detail addresses the pollen accumulation across the whole vehicle, not just the hood and roof.

Summer

Summer driving in Hillsborough loads up the front end with insect splatter on hot paint, and the canopy above drops tree sap that bakes onto roofs and hoods in the heat and humidity. Sap left on paint long enough bonds to the clear coat and becomes difficult to remove without the right products and technique. Summer is also when cabin odors from humidity and frequent use become most noticeable, making an interior detail particularly worthwhile.

Fall

Fall drops a steady supply of leaves, seed pods, and organic debris across every vehicle in Hillsborough, and the real problem is where it collects — door jambs, cowl vents, sunroof drains, and the edges where the hood meets the fenders. Decomposing leaf material holds moisture against paint and rubber seals and can stain if it sits long enough. A fall detail clears those accumulation points and addresses any tannin staining before the organic material does lasting damage.
